As part of the activities of the Second Day of the Polytechnic Forum for Investment and Entrepreneurship 2025, held under the theme “Towards a Sustainable Entrepreneurial Environment”, the Technology Incubator and Ecosystem Unit, represented by Assistant Lecturer Hassan Hadi Mashkoor, organized a voluntary tree-planting campaign both inside and outside the university campus. The initiative involved a group of college students and was conducted in cooperation with the Sustainable Development Unit, represented by Assistant Lecturer Sara Basim Abd Taher.

The campaign took place in the presence of the Dean of the College, Professor Dr. Zaki Mohammed Abbas Bahiya, and under the supervision of the Assistant Dean for Administrative and Financial Affairs, Professor Dr. Mohammed Abdulhussein Mohammed.

During the event, the Dean emphasized the importance of raising environmental awareness among students and instilling a culture of green initiatives as a core part of the college’s institutional identity.

The activity aimed to cultivate values of environmental responsibility and encourage students to adopt voluntary initiatives that contribute to creating a more sustainable academic and technological environment.
